Understanding Anal Fistulas: What Are They?

An anal fistula is a small tunnel that develops between the inside of the anal canal and the skin near the anus. It often begins with an anal abscess—a painful collection of pus that forms in the tissue around the anus or rectum. When the abscess drains (either naturally or through surgical intervention), a tunnel can remain, creating the fistula.

Common symptoms include:

  • Persistent discharge near the anus

  • Pain or swelling in the anal area

  • Recurrent abscesses

  • Irritation or redness of the skin around the anus

  • Painful bowel movements

If you’ve been struggling with these symptoms, seeking prompt medical attention is crucial. Anal fistulas rarely heal on their own and typically require medical or surgical treatment.

Diagnosis: How Is an Anal Fistula Identified in Dubai?

Getting the right diagnosis is key. In Dubai, doctors start with a thorough medical history and physical examination. They’ll look for the fistula’s external opening and may gently probe the tract to determine its course.

To plan the best treatment, imaging studies might be recommended, including:

  • MRI scans to see the fistula’s full path and relationship to surrounding muscles

  • Endoanal ultrasound for detailed images of the anal sphincter complex

  • Fistulography, an X-ray using a special dye (though used less frequently today)

A precise diagnosis ensures that your surgeon can choose the safest and most effective treatment method.


Treatment Options for Anal Fistula in Dubai

Now, let’s talk about solutions. Treatment depends on the complexity of the fistula, its location, and whether it’s associated with conditions like Crohn’s disease.

Fistulotomy

This is the most common procedure for simple fistulas. The surgeon cuts open the fistula tract and allows it to heal from the inside out. While highly effective, fistulotomy is generally avoided if the fistula passes through a significant portion of the anal sphincter, as it could affect continence.

Seton Placement

For fistulas involving significant sphincter muscle, a seton (a surgical thread or rubber band) may be placed in the fistula tract. It allows drainage and helps reduce infection risk while preserving sphincter function. Setons can be left in place for weeks or even months, depending on healing progress.

LIFT Procedure (Ligation of Intersphincteric Fistula Tract)

This modern technique is gaining popularity in Dubai. The surgeon accesses the fistula between the sphincter muscles and ties it off. This approach has high success rates and low risk of incontinence.

Fibrin Glue or Bioprosthetic Plugs

These minimally invasive options involve sealing the fistula tract. However, they have a higher recurrence rate and are often reserved for specific cases or patients unfit for surgery.

Laser Fistula Treatment

Laser techniques like FiLaC (Fistula Laser Closure) are available in many Dubai clinics. A small laser probe is inserted into the fistula tract to close it from the inside. It’s minimally invasive, reduces pain, and offers a shorter recovery.

Types of Breast Cancer Treatments Available in Dubai

Breast cancer treatment hospitals in Dubai generally follows global standards. The approach depends on the type and stage of cancer, as well as the patient’s health and preferences. Here’s a look at the main treatment options:

1. Surgery

Surgery is often the first step for breast cancer patients. Dubai hospitals offer:

  • Lumpectomy: Removing the tumor while saving the rest of the breast.

  • Mastectomy: Removing the entire breast, sometimes necessary for larger or aggressive cancers.

  • Breast reconstruction: Many Dubai hospitals have skilled plastic surgeons who can reconstruct the breast immediately or later.

Some hospitals even use robotic-assisted surgery, which means smaller scars, less pain, and faster recovery times.


2. Chemotherapy

Chemotherapy uses powerful drugs to kill cancer cells. It may be given:

  • Before surgery (neoadjuvant therapy) to shrink tumors

  • After surgery to reduce the risk of recurrence

  • For advanced-stage cancers

In Dubai, many hospitals provide chemo in comfortable outpatient settings. Patients often have access to support services, including dietitians, psychologists, and specialized nurses.


3. Radiation Therapy

Radiation is a common follow-up treatment after surgery, especially after lumpectomy. Dubai’s cancer centers use advanced techniques like:

  • IMRT (Intensity-Modulated Radiation Therapy): Targets the tumor precisely while sparing healthy tissue.

  • 3D conformal radiation therapy: Shapes the radiation beams to fit the tumor.

These technologies help reduce side effects and improve patient outcomes.


4. Hormone Therapy

If your breast cancer is hormone receptor-positive, you might be prescribed hormone therapy drugs like Tamoxifen or aromatase inhibitors. These medications lower estrogen levels or block estrogen’s effects, helping prevent cancer recurrence.

Dubai doctors follow international protocols and carefully monitor side effects to ensure patients stay comfortable during long-term treatment.


5. Targeted Therapy and Immunotherapy

Dubai offers cutting-edge treatments like:

  • HER2-targeted therapy: For cancers that overproduce the HER2 protein.

  • CDK4/6 inhibitors: Slows down cancer cell growth.

  • Immunotherapy: Boosts the immune system to attack cancer cells.

These newer options are giving hope to patients with advanced or aggressive cancers.

Top Conditions Treated in Proctology

If you’re considering a proctology hospital, you’re probably dealing with one of these common conditions:

  • Hemorrhoids: Swollen veins around the anus causing discomfort, bleeding, and itching.

  • Anal fissures: Small tears in the lining of the anus, leading to pain during bowel movements.

  • Fistulas: Abnormal tunnels between the anal canal and surrounding skin, requiring surgical intervention.

  • Pilonidal sinus: A small hole near the tailbone that can become infected and painful.

  • Rectal prolapse: When part of the rectum protrudes outside the anus.

Each of these conditions needs specialized diagnosis and personalized treatment plans.
